Common questions about Central Kentucky Management Services Inc
What does the Executive Vice President of Central Kentucky Management Services Inc earn?
In 2023, the Executive Vice President of Central Kentucky Management Services Inc received $355,528 in total compensation. This pay is above the median (the midpoint) for Executive Vice President roles among Health Care organizations nationwide, within the top half of comparable filings. Based on IRS Form 990 data.
How does Executive Vice President pay at Central Kentucky Management Services Inc compare with similar nonprofits?
Compared with the same role at Health Care organizations nationwide, the 2023 pay of the Executive Vice President at Central Kentucky Management Services Inc falls between the median and the 75th percentile. In 2023, the highest total compensation at Central Kentucky Management Services Inc equaled 0.9% of the organization's total expenses. The median for health care organizations is 4%.
What are Central Kentucky Management Services Inc's revenue and expenses?
In 2023, Central Kentucky Management Services Inc reported $39.6M in total revenue and $39.6M in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
